    What is ISO 14001 Lead Auditor Training?

    ISO 14001 Lead Auditor Training focuses on teaching participants how to plan, conduct, manage, and report EMS audits in accordance with ISO 14001 requirements. It covers the principles of auditing, including integrity, objectivity, confidentiality, and evidence-based decision-making. Participants also gain in-depth knowledge of environmental management concepts and legal compliance requirements.

    Key Topics Covered in the Course

    The ISO 14001 Lead Auditor Training Course includes a wide range of topics. These include understanding ISO 14001 clauses, environmental aspects and impacts, risk assessment, and compliance obligations. Participants also learn audit planning, checklist preparation, conducting audit interviews, and collecting objective evidence.

    The course emphasizes reporting audit findings, writing nonconformities, and implementing corrective actions. It also covers follow-up audits and continuous improvement strategies to ensure long-term effectiveness of the EMS.

    What is ISO 14001 Training?

    ISO 14001 training is a professional learning program designed to educate individuals and organizations about implementing and maintaining an Environmental Management System based on ISO 14001 standards. The training covers environmental policy development, risk assessment, environmental objectives, compliance requirements, internal auditing, and continuous improvement processes.

    The main objective of ISO 14001 training is to help organizations integrate environmentally responsible practices into their daily operations. Participants learn how to identify environmental aspects and impacts, manage resources efficiently, reduce energy consumption, and establish effective environmental controls.

    Requisiti Principali della ISO 14001

    La certification ISO 14001 si basa su una struttura ad alto livello che facilita l’integrazione con altri sistemi di gestione, come ISO 9001. I requisiti principali includono l’analisi del contesto organizzativo, la valutazione dei rischi e delle opportunità, la leadership e l’impegno della direzione, la pianificazione degli obiettivi ambientali e il controllo operativo.

    Un elemento centrale della norma è il ciclo PDCA (Plan-Do-Check-Act), che promuove il miglioramento continuo. Le organizzazioni devono pianificare le azioni ambientali, implementarle, monitorarne l’efficacia e apportare miglioramenti costanti. La gestione documentale e la formazione del personale sono aspetti essenziali per garantire la conformità allo standard.

    Processo di Ottenimento della Certification ISO 14001

    Il percorso verso la certification ISO 14001 inizia con un’analisi iniziale per identificare gli aspetti ambientali significativi e valutare la conformità alle normative vigenti. Successivamente, l’organizzazione sviluppa e implementa un Sistema di Gestione Ambientale conforme ai requisiti dello standard.

    Un ente di certificazione accreditato esegue quindi un audit per verificare la conformità del sistema. Se l’esito è positivo, viene rilasciato il certificato ISO 14001, generalmente valido per tre anni, con audit di sorveglianza annuali per garantire il mantenimento degli standard.
